The Coca-Cola Company (NYSE:KO) Stake Lowered by Community Financial Services Group LLC

Community Financial Services Group LLC trimmed its position in shares of The Coca-Cola Company (NYSE:KOFree Report) by 22.9% in the 4th quarter, according to the company in its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The institutional investor owned 3,220 shares of the company’s stock after selling 954 shares during the period. Community Financial Services Group LLC’s holdings in Coca-Cola were worth $200,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ission.

Coca-Cola Trading Up 4.7 %

Shares of NYSE:KO opened at $67.61 on Wednesday. The firm has a market cap of $291.27 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 27.94, a PEG ratio of 3.55 and a beta of 0.61. The company has a quick ratio of 0.90, a current ratio of 1.06 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 1.53. The Coca-Cola Company has a 12 month low of $57.93 and a 12 month high of $73.53. The company’s fifty day simple moving average is $62.55 and its 200 day simple moving average is $66.31.

Coca-Cola (NYSE:KOGet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ings results on Tuesday, February 11th. The company reported $0.55 EPS for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.51 by $0.04. Coca-Cola had a return on equity of 44.01% and a net margin of 22.45%. As a group, research analysts forecast that The Coca-Cola Company will post 2.85 EPS for the current fiscal year.

Coca-Cola Company Profile

(Free Report)

The Coca-Cola Company, a beverage company, manufactures, markets, and sells various nonalcoholic beverages worldwide. The company provides sparkling soft drinks, sparkling flavors; water, sports, coffee, and tea; juice, value-added dairy, and plant-based beverages; and other beverages. It also offers beverage concentrates and syrups, as well as fountain syrups to fountain retailers, such as restaurants and convenience stores.
